The alarming increase in the number of children and young people presenting with mental health concerns has been well-documented. This Level 2 certificate course is for those interested in gaining greater knowledge and awareness of the mental health concerns that many children and young people are currently experiencing. On this course you will: Learn about children and young people s mental health in context Explore factors which may affect children and young people s mental health Develop your awareness of children and young people s mental health concerns and the impact of these concerns Learn how to support children and young people with mental health concerns

What you need to get on

To be eligible for this course you must be 19 or over on 31st August prior to the course start date. You must have a minimum of Level 1 English and I.T skills (Level 2 English skills desirable). You will be required to complete a course application form and attend a short interview for approval for the course. The link to the application form will be provided when you apply online and book an interview.
